Brought together by a shared passion for the power of Ethiopian music, this group shines an experimentalism based in the virtuosity of rooted traditions. With swirling mesenko (one-stringed fiddle), punk krar solos (electric lyre), wah-wah-violin, bass krar boom, and the unstoppable rhythm of heavy kebero (goat-skin drum) beats, powerful traditional lead African diva vocals, Qwanqwa keeps the people wrapped in celebratory attention. The Pagan Jug Band is an all-acoustic, boot-stompin’ band featuring a mean banjo and a rockin’ guitar – throw in more strings, some brass, and a washboard and you’ve got a band that really knows how to get folks out of their seats and onto the dance floor! On any given Tuesday in Portland you’ll see them playing their weekly “Pagan Tuesday” show – where the band sometimes swells up to 10 members as long-time fans and random passers-by join them on stage to keep the music communal. The Pagans have a large body of original songs that they mix seamlessly with carefully curated covers and traditionals. Russell Street Jam formed in 2016 as a collection of Portland musicians who love to play the music of John Scofield with Medeski Martin and Wood. Since then, RSJ has expanded their repertoire to include originals, Jerry Garcia Band classics and a broad selection of groove-oriented roots music.

Sean McLean and the Vibetenders are a rootsy jamband with elements of soul, blues, funk and bluegrass. Their frontman Sean McLean is best known for being the sax and guitar player for local dancefloor instigators, World’s Finest. He can also be seen playing around the Pacific northwest sitting in with bands from the Jam scene such as Umphrey’s McGee, Leftover Salmon, ALO, Andy Frasco and the UN, Pimps of Joytime and The Kitchen Dwellers. Sean’s Music features original songs, reworked World’s Finest numbers as well as a clever blend of classic and unique covers. Pressure washers come with nozzles ranging from 0 degrees to about 40 degrees. The higher the number, the wider the spray pattern, and the less concentrated (and potentially dangerous) the stream of water. Consumer Reports recommends against using a 0-degree nozzle because it poses an unnecessary safety risk. Water concentrated to such a fine point can pierce a range of surfaces, including protective boots.

Other telltale signs of deck houses are that they are nearly always built on a wooded slope and are two-stories tall with gable ends perpendicular to the street. The front façade features a slightly off-center door and elevated windows supplying both light and privacy from the street. Upon entering the home, you are greeted by split-level stairs. Upstairs is for the “public” spaces and is open plan with the kitchen, living room, and dining rooms flowing from one to the other. It’s the fancier floor and also includes the master bedroom. Downstairs tends to be a bit more subdued and private with bedrooms for children, a den, and a playroom.

These components, along with interior cabinetry, doors, and windows, are delivered to the site. There, a builder who has been trained by the manufacturer assembles the house. The client has their choice of interior and exterior finishes, and local trades install plumbing, electrical and mechanical systems. A “deck house” typically refers to a type of affordable mid-century homes found clustered throughout the country built using panelized prefabricated components in a post and beam construction. This allows for vast expanses of glass and an open floor plan.
